Travel Vaccinations and Medications

Before travelling out of the UK it is important to check which vaccines you may need for travel to the country you are going to.

The GP surgery does not perform a travel planning appointment, you will need to have a consultation at a specialist travel centre/helpline.  They will complete a risk assessment to determine which vaccines are needed to travel safely.  For example Masta – online consultation/telephone appointment, Boots Pharmacy.

For this appointment you will need your vaccination history which can be found using the online access to you GP record(Patient Access or NHS App).

If you need to request your vaccination record from Kirkoswald Surgery please complete an E-consult (which can be found on Kirkoswald Surgery website) and your vaccination record will then be emailed to you, using the email address on your GP record. 

Please allow a minimum of 48 hours for this to be completed.

If recommended by the travel clinic, we can provide the following vaccinations free on the NHS to travellers:

  • Twinrix (Hepatitis A/B), Diphtheria, Tetanus and Polio (DTP), Typhoid and Revaxis

Appointments for the above vaccines are only available if you have been advised they are required by a travel clinic. Please give at least 4 weeks’ notice when booking an appointment with the practice nurse. You must bring the travel clinic documentation with you and the nurse will check eligibility before administering the vaccine.

Please note that appointments for the above vaccines are not available on the day or at short notice as all vaccines have to be ordered in for each patient.

Any other vaccinations required and travel health advice should be provided by the travel clinic.
